[4], The head of the Italian fire department presents a bouquet with the motto "Flammas domamus, donamus Corda" (English: "We stop fires, giving our hearts") while a fire truck is used to place a bouquet around the right arm of the Virgin Mary statue and another bouquet decorated with SPQR label is placed on the bottom of the statue. At the top of the column is a bronze statue of the Virgin Mary, created by Giuseppe Obici, and incorporating the standard symbols associated with the Immaculate Conception. The monument has four figures positioned around the base, based on Hebrew figures from the Bible whom foretold the eventual birth of Jesus. This signals the official beginning of the Christmas season in Rome and all of Italy. The monument was inaugurated on December 8, 1857, three years after the proclamation of the dogma. Erected in 1857, this monument commemorates the 1854 adoption of the dogma of the Immaculate Conception of the Virgin Mary. May 2019 The Column of the Immaculate Conception is a nineteenth-century monument in central Rome depicting the Blessed Virgin Mary, located in what is called Piazza Mignanelli, towards the south east part of Piazza di Spagna.
